Place of origin: Staplegrove, Somerset Trade; ploughman can milk aged 27 years old 1840 - Marriage Permissions. Permission date: 13 Apr 1840 Poole, John. Ship/free: Argyle. Marriage to: Gillespie, Mary Ship/free: Westmoreland 1840 - Marriage. Date of marriage: 01 Jun 1840. Parish Church, Hobart. John aged 38 years old & Mary aged 20 years old 1880 - New Town Charitable Institute: POL709-1-19 page 8 (01 Apr 1880 to 09 Jan 1883) - Discharged on Pass. Unable to work.
